Announcing a Winner!

ANZIC PRIZE FOR BEST STUDENT PUBLICATION

We are overjoyed to unveil the winner of the first-ever ANZIC Prize for Best Student Publication: Ratneel Deo, a PhD student from the University of Sydney.

Ratneel’s pioneering paper, ‘ReefCoreSeg: A Clustering-Based Framework for Multi-Source Data Fusion for Segmentation of Reef Drill Cores‘ harnesses machine learning to produce an annotated image of a reef core with six lithologies identified.

Ratneel’s exceptional work, coupled with his impressive outreach, put him above a competitive field, setting a wonderful precedent for this new tradition of recognising student excellence.

Ratneel was able to present his work – and receive his trophy – at the ANZIC Forum in Auckland in June.

Congratulations Ratneel!
